How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 43004?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 43004 Studio Apartments | $973 | $941 | $1,005 |
| 43004 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,209 | $970 | $3,297 |
| 43004 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,399 | $1,075 | $4,190 |
| 43004 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,811 | $1,329 | $4,792 |
| 43004 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,577 | $1,577 | $1,577 |

How much is the average rent for a New 43004 Apartment?
The average rent for a New Apartment in 43004 is $1,360.
What is the largest New 43004 Apartment for rent?
Today's New apartment with the most square footage in 43004 is a 1,430 square feet unit starting from $1,299 at Smyrna Village Apartments of Louisville.
What is the average size for 43004 New Apartments for rent?
The average size for a New rental in 43004 is currently at 727 sq ft.
